Ingredients:
- 12 ounces milk chocolate baking bar, finely chopped
- 6 ounces semi-sweet chocolate baking bar, finely chopped
- 1 cup graham cracker crumbs
- 1 cup mini marshmallows
Instructions:
Getting Started:
- Line a baking sheet with parchment paper. This will make removing the bark super easy later on.
- Chop both milk and semi-sweet chocolate bars into small, roughly equal-sized pieces. This helps them melt evenly.
Melting & Mixing:
- In a microwave-safe bowl, melt the milk chocolate in 30-second intervals, stirring well after each, until completely smooth. Be careful not to overheat, as this can cause the chocolate to seize.
- Once the milk chocolate is melted, stir in the chopped semi-sweet chocolate until it's melted and fully incorporated. The combination of milk and semi-sweet chocolate creates the perfect balance of sweetness and richness.
Assembling the Bark:
- Pour the melted chocolate onto the prepared baking sheet, spreading it evenly into a thin, rectangular layer. A spatula works best for this.
- Sprinkle the graham cracker crumbs evenly over the melted chocolate. Gently press them down slightly to help them adhere.
- Scatter the mini marshmallows over the graham cracker crumbs. Don't be shy with the marshmallows!
Cooling & Breaking:
- Refrigerate the bark for at least 30 minutes, or until the chocolate is completely set. This allows the chocolate to firm up nicely and prevents the bark from breaking too easily.
- Once the bark is firm, gently break it into irregular pieces. This is the fun part! You can use a sharp knife if you prefer more uniform pieces.
Tips for the Best S'mores Bark:
- Use good quality chocolate: The better the chocolate, the better the bark will taste.
- Don't overheat the chocolate: Overheating can cause the chocolate to seize and become grainy.
- Work quickly: Once the chocolate is melted, work quickly to spread it and add the toppings before it sets.
- Customize it!: Add other toppings like nuts, pretzels, sea salt, or different types of chocolate chips.
Variations:
- Salted Caramel S'mores Bark: Drizzle melted caramel over the cooled bark and sprinkle with sea salt before refrigerating.
- Peanut Butter S'mores Bark: Stir in 1/2 cup of peanut butter into the melted chocolate before adding the toppings.
- White Chocolate S'mores Bark: Replace the milk chocolate with white chocolate for a sweeter variation.
